What Is a Schedule Builder?

A schedule builder is an online tool that helps you organize activities according to the day and time you want to complete them. It can be useful for work, school, classes, appointments, personal routines, study sessions, and many other planning needs.

Instead of building a timetable manually in a spreadsheet or writing everything down on paper, you can use a visual schedule to see where your activities fit throughout the day or week.

For example, you can use a schedule builder to organize:

  • Work hours and meetings
  • College or school classes
  • Study sessions
  • Exercise and workout times
  • Appointments
  • Household tasks
  • Personal activities
  • Weekly routines
  • Project deadlines
  • Daily priorities

The real benefit is having everything in one place. Once your activities are arranged on a schedule, it becomes much easier to see how your available time is being used.

Tips for Making a Better Weekly Schedule

A few simple habits can make your schedule much more practical.

01

Start With Fixed Commitments

Begin with activities that already have a specific time, such as classes, work hours, meetings, or appointments.

02

Add Important Tasks Next

Once fixed commitments are in place, add tasks that require dedicated time.

03

Leave Some Breathing Room

Avoid filling every available minute. Open time can help when something takes longer than expected.

04

Group Similar Activities Together

When possible, keep related activities close together so the schedule remains easier to understand.

05

Review Your Week Regularly

Look over your upcoming week and identify days that may be overloaded before they become difficult to manage.

06

Keep Your Schedule Realistic

A simple plan you can realistically follow is usually more useful than an overloaded timetable.
